Transaction 7402537a6e3ae0522dc51e92a587e82f482dd8acee4a72dae36790d513959352

1 Input
2 Outputs
  • 7402537a6e3ae0522dc51e92a587e82f482dd8acee4a72dae36790d513959352:0
  • value  7828949
    address  3JdiehuB8PcM6Fo5hMaVZfSPZTsRKEx124
  • 7402537a6e3ae0522dc51e92a587e82f482dd8acee4a72dae36790d513959352:1
  • value  1771264
    address  3H3puXTTbgithET8VLPg6RKapJGyooHBLY